Convoluted alerts process

A bit of feedback for those that support.

I find the whole alert infrastructure very convoluted and inefficient. An example follows:

  • I receive an email alert stating “Detected security risks High risk: 0, medium risk: 1, low risk: 0” but no further info
  • I have to login to the NAS to open Security Centre and then wait 10-15 secs for it to populate the dashboard to find I then have to view a report which tells me an app needs updating
  • I then have to open App Centre to update the app.

My question is why can’t the Security alert tell me what the problem is by sending a summary of what’s in the report or in the above case just say that updated apps are available.
